Couple Plead Guilty in Dog Cruelty Case in Lancashire

LANCASHIRE, UNITED KINGDOM — Terrence Boyd, 34, and Sadie Boyd, 32, of Brierfield, Lancashire, have pleaded guilty to animal welfare offences after admitting to causing unnecessary suffering to their elderly dog, according to reports. The couple pleaded guilty to offences under the Animal Welfare Act, including causing unnecessary suffering to their Terrier-type dog, Maddie. Prosecutors…
